Natural cosmetics workshop B1+ (Pärnu)

We will make a mosquito repellent, a lip balm, and a body lotion while practising our Estonian.

Chemistry teacher Anne will take us into the hands-on world of chemistry and natural sciences. She will give out measuring cups, scales, and recipes for everyone and provide guidance during each step of making eco-friendly body care products. We will take a look at units of measurement. We will talk about household chemicals, compare store-bought and homemade products, find differences and similarities.

During these hands-on activities, participants can develop their skills of listening (instruction in Estonian), speaking (asking questions, exchanging ideas), reading (understanding recipes, units of measurement) in Estonian.
